Understanding the Loan Landscape in Bulgaria

Before diving into specific banks and their offerings, it’s essential to grasp the general types of loans available in Bulgaria. Loans can be categorized into several types:

advertising
  • Personal Loans: Unsecured loans that can be used for various purposes, such as home renovations or personal expenses.
  • Mortgage Loans: Secured loans specifically for purchasing property.
  • Business Loans: Designed for entrepreneurs looking to start or expand their businesses.
  • Car Loans: Financing options for purchasing vehicles.

How to Apply for a Loan in Bulgaria

Applying for a loan in Bulgaria involves several key steps. Here’s a simple guide to help you through the process:

  1. Assess Your Financial Needs: Determine how much you need to borrow and for what purpose.
  2. Check Your Credit Score: A good credit score increases your chances of approval and favorable terms.
  3. Research Loan Options: Compare offers from different banks, looking at interest rates, fees, and repayment terms.
  4. Gather Required Documents: Commonly required documents include proof of income, identification, and any collateral documentation.
  5. Fill Out the Application: Most banks offer online applications, making it convenient to apply.
  6. Wait for Approval: This can take anywhere from a few hours to a few days, depending on the bank.
  7. Review Loan Terms: Before signing, ensure you understand all terms and con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What documents do I need to apply for a loan in Bulgaria?

You typically need proof of identity, income statements, bank statements, and any collateral documents if applying for a secured loan.

2. How long does it take to get a loan approved?

Loan approval times can vary by bank but generally range from a few hours to several days, depending on the type of loan and the bank’s procedures.

3. Can foreigners apply for loans in Bulgaria?

Yes, foreigners can apply for loans, but they may need to provide additional documentation and meet specific criteria set by the bank.

4. What are the typical interest rates for loans in Bulgaria?

Interest rates vary based on the type of loan and the lending institution, typically ranging from 5% to 10% for personal loans.
